Am I Pregnant If I Have Delayed Periods And Fluttering In Lower Abdomen?
I had the Essure procedure done back three months ago and I am scheduled to have the confirmation test next week. I am currently two weeks late on my period and I am experiencing fluttering in my lower abdomen/pelvic area. I took two pregnancy test last week and both were negative. Could I be pregnant? I know that ectopic pregnancies are highly likely when pregnant with with Essure. Does it sound like an ectopic pregnancy?
When ectopic pregnancies chances are high in a particular individual, every delay in your period should be reported to a doctor. Pregnancy of course will have to be ruled out, but the cause for a delay in periods could be others as well.
